  • I'm just getting into Hip-Hop and all, and i'm confused, is doing things like this with records illegal ?

  • @mythoughtsshine

    Putting out a record with sampled material is perfectly legal if the record company gets all of them cleared first, which basically means they find the people the sample belongs to and make sure its cool with them and give them their cut.

    You'll get fucked if the owner recognizes the sample and you didnt clear it. Dre got sued for sampling the THX sound and not clearing it.

  • internal - 30 seconds high qual - minute medium qual - 2 mins low qual ... i got a smartmedia 32mb card, it can do 16min mono, 8 min stereo (high qual)  (2 banks times 8 pads). its enough to fuck wit, time doubles the lower the quality
